Changes between Version 28 and Version 29 of jazz/08-11-16
- Timestamp:
- Nov 17, 2008, 11:20:29 AM (17 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
jazz/08-11-16
v28 v29 33 33 }}} 34 34 * 縱使用 gdb 還是無法正常跳回文字模式,因此直接追原始碼。 35 * 根據錯誤訊息,應該是錯在 fbcommon.c 的第 572 行,往前追造成錯誤的原因是 566 行的 mmap() 35 * 根據錯誤訊息,應該是錯在 fbcommon.c 的第 572 行,往前追造成錯誤的原因是 566 行的 mmap(),歸屬在 tfbm_open() 函數 36 36 {{{ 37 < fbcommon.c > 38 39 482 void tfbm_open(TFrameBufferMemory* p) 40 37 41 566 p->mmio = (u_char*)mmap(NULL, p->mlen, PROT_READ|PROT_WRITE, 38 42 567 MAP_SHARED, p->fh, p->slen); … … 43 47 572 print_message("cannot mmap(mmio) : %s\n", strerror(errno)); 44 48 573 #endif 49 }}} 50 {{{ 51 < main.c > 52 53 368 int main(int argc, char *argv[]) 54 431 tfbm_open(&gFramebuffer); 45 55 }}} 46 56 * 安裝 manpages-dev 套件,查 mmap manpages